LINUX.ORG.RU
ФорумTalks

Узнать национальность по фамилии

 genealogy, , национальность, фамилия


1

1

Ситуация: некий OpenSource проект, есть фамилии и имена контрибуторов/разработчиков, не всегда указывается из какой он страны.

Конечно можно общаться к нему и по-английски и самому узнать из какой он страны, но для поиска информации о нем нужно часто нужно обязательно знать, на каком он языке общается. Как?

Нашел это, но непонятно как его использовать для поставленной задачи.

Короче нужна служба - которая бы выдавала список возможных родных языков по фамилии и имени (с сортировкой по вероятности).

Для надёжности лучше всё-таки провести анализ ДНК. А то ведь просто спросить религия не позволит.

Sadler ★★★
()

Можно прямо спросить, на каком языке с ним можно общаться.

abraziv_whiskey ★★★★★
()

Национальность никак не связана с фамилией. Да и с родным языком она тоже никак не связана =).

Deleted
()

Не взлетит. Для таких догадок нужно знать город, а в некоторых случаях еще и район. У меня например фамилия русская, живу я в Украине, в той части где говорят по-русски. Но мне будет вполне удобно общаться на технические темы на английском, ибо все равно англицизмы везде. Ну и что твоя система должна выдать в таком случае?

vurdalak ★★★★★
()

нужно обязательно знать, на каком он языке общается

Все образованные люди знают английский. В том и прелесть современного мира что не нужно ничего узнавать. Английский - стандарт общения.

mbivanyuk ★★★★★
()

И чем это поможет? У нас на ДВ очень распространена фамилия Ким, после хрен знает скольки переселений корейцев. При том, что носители этой фамилии уже несколько поколений являются гражданами России и корейский не знают.

P.S. Я уже про носителей еврейских фамилий молчу.

strangeman ★★★★
()
Ответ на: комментарий от mbivanyuk

Все образованные люди знают английский. В том и прелесть современного мира что не нужно ничего узнавать. Английский - стандарт общения.

Верни машину времени времени на место. В опенсорсе это может быть и так, но что-то в мире не все спешат в дополнение к своему французскому или испанскому выучить еще и английский. Или ты и на работе отказываешся общаться с заказчиками/коллегами не на английском языке?

aidan ★★★★
()

Проще, кстати, не по фамилии, а по айпишнику хотя бы геопривязку смотреть. Контрибутор же где-то его светит обязательно.

anonymous_sapiens ★★★★★
()
Ответ на: комментарий от strangeman

система в этом случае выдаст: корейский, русский и другие языки, в зависимости от того, куда переселялись корейцы. Я же написал про вероятности. Система будет их выдавать. А оба удаленных собеседника будут выбирать наиболее подходящий язык.

Зы. Ты в своих контактах всегда указываешь страну проживания и свой родной язык?

EnterpriseMobility
() автор топика
Ответ на: комментарий от EnterpriseMobility

Тогда так, при регистрации в проекте предлагать выбирать страну и язык, иначе связь будет на английском.
Вообще какая-то надуманная проблема.

anonymous_sapiens ★★★★★
()

Забей. Пиши по-английски. Если по-русски понимает, это выяснится само собой. Вообще на тему языков, стран и национальностей все очень сложно, запущено. Даже зная страну, ты далеко не всегда определишь предпочтительный язык.

Deleted
()
Последнее исправление: Deleted (всего исправлений: 1)
Ответ на: комментарий от aidan

Или ты и на работе отказываешся общаться с заказчиками/коллегами не на английском языке?

В нашем деле крайне редко кто-то не знает английского. Это - язык по умолчанию. А родные языки бывают самые разные. Посмотрите, сколько разных языков в той же Индии и других азиатских странах. Даже китайский язык - на деле несколько разных языков.

А когда кто-то начинает делать предположения о языке на основании страны, бывает очень плохо. Стопицот веб-сайтов сейчас так и делают. И главное, иногда фиг найдешь, где переключиться на английский. А заходить в сеть приходится из разных точек.

Deleted
()
Ответ на: комментарий от aidan

Ты невнимателен. ТС говорил именно про open-sourse проект. Если участник оного не знает базового английского я сочувствую и ему и проекту.

mbivanyuk ★★★★★
()
Ответ на: комментарий от Deleted

Полностью согласен. Есть мнение, что в ряде отраслей всё немного по-другому, но что касается IT тут вообще без вариантов.

mbivanyuk ★★★★★
()
Последнее исправление: mbivanyuk (всего исправлений: 1)
Ответ на: комментарий от mbivanyuk

Ты невнимателен.

Все образованные люди знают английский. В том и прелесть современного мира что не нужно ничего узнавать.

Обобщение вижу я.

Ну а если уж совсем внимательно читать оп-пост, то он просил способов определения национальности по фамилии, а не философских рассуждений :)

aidan ★★★★
()
Ответ на: комментарий от aidan

Да, заносит меня иногда )) По сути вопроса - возьмусь утверждать, что можно попытаться определить родной язык по spelling'у фамилии. Сейчас разговариваю с некой мадам из экзотической страны, она пишет своё имя как «Ouissal» - явно французское написание. Ну как вариант.

mbivanyuk ★★★★★
()
Ответ на: комментарий от mbivanyuk

это я для примера. Тема интересна вообще для любого удаленного общения.

EnterpriseMobility
() автор топика

нужно часто нужно обязательно знать, на каком он языке общается. Как?

NoWay

пиши на английском.

emulek
()
Ответ на: комментарий от mbivanyuk

Классический пример как из ложного допущения получаются неверные выводы.

ugoday ★★★★★
()

Все люди в первую очередь делятся на китайцев и некитайцев; некитайцы, в свою очередь, - на буржуев, совков и всех остальных. Буржуи разумеют по-аглицки, совки - по-русски, ну а с остальными лучше не связываться, а то зарэжут.

Cancellor ★★★★☆
()
Ответ на: комментарий от EnterpriseMobility

Порядок не угадал, 3 и 2 надо поменять местами. И для этой инфы тебе кроме фамилии нужно было узнать еще город как минимум.

Короче, идеальный вариант — говорить на английском и не выпендриваться.

vurdalak ★★★★★
()

а, и еще забыл: определение пола по фамилии. Любой национальности.

Интересуют любые Opensource библиотеки, онлайн службы, все, что существует. Нейронные сети, статистика и т.п.

EnterpriseMobility
() автор топика

Какой-то скрытый нацпол.

olibjerd ★★★★★
()
Ответ на: комментарий от EnterpriseMobility

Баз данных национальностей по фамилиям я не встречал, но есть много баз с генеалогическими данными (werelate и тд). Можешь по фамилии искать самое распространенное место рождения и/или национальность. Но они обычно для стран/регионов делаются.

aidan ★★★★
()

Компания IBM в первой половине прошлого века разрабатывала подобную систему. Там даже процентное содержание определенных фамилий в крови расчитывалось.

bastardfromhell
()

язык и национальность как-то связаны?

RedPossum ★★★★★
()
Ответ на: комментарий от EnterpriseMobility

А какая связь между фамилией и полом? Ты хочешь определить он или она A. Smith? Это очевидно невозможно. Ну фамилия допустим смахивает на англосаксонскую, но пол то как определить? Никак. Тут телепаты нужны, а они как ты знаешь в отпуске.

mbivanyuk ★★★★★
()
Ответ на: комментарий от Deleted

Забей. Пиши по-английски.

Очень может быть, что получив письмо на английском, француз даже не будет его читать. (Были прецеденты).

PatrickKilpatrick
()
Ответ на: комментарий от EnterpriseMobility

Значит, это необразованный человек, разговаривать с ним не о чем.

cipher ★★★★★
()

Какой адовый мрак. Никогда не следует строить догадки о том, какой национальности или пола собеседник — если эта информация действительно нужна, можно просто спросить. Но если так хочется выстрелить себе в ногу, то для угадывания пола подобные инструменты есть: http://genderize.io/ https://github.com/bmuller/sexmachine http://www.semaphorecorp.com/gender/download.html

trycatch ★★★
()
Ответ на: комментарий от Deleted

Даже китайский язык - на деле несколько разных языков.

О, языковой срач.
/me записался, кстати, на курс китайского =)

UVV ★★★★★
()

Конечно можно общаться к нему и по-английски и самому узнать из какой он страны, но для поиска информации о нем нужно часто нужно обязательно знать, на каком он языке общается. Как?

Общаешься по-английски. Для общения по работе, тебе не важно знать на каком ещё языке он говорит и из какой он страны. Перейдёт общение за грань работы - возьмёшь и спросишь )

UVV ★★★★★
()
Ответ на: комментарий от mbivanyuk

А размер обуви тебе по фамилии не надо определить?

Нее... это лишнее...
Ему надо библиотеку (желательно опенсорс), чтоб по фамилии определяла даст или не даст. А то без библиотеки как-то не очень получается...

frob ★★★★★
()
Ответ на: комментарий от PatrickKilpatrick

Очень может быть, что получив письмо на английском, француз даже не будет его читать. (Были прецеденты).

Суровые французские айтишники?

Deleted
()
Ответ на: комментарий от mbivanyuk

А какая связь между фамилией и полом? Ты хочешь определить он или она

В случае с литовками - даже то, замужем ли она.

Deleted
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.